Some of sports’ biggest stars joined the biggest names in pop culture during the iconic Met Gala on Monday night, held every year at the Metropolitan Museum of Art to benefit the museum’s costume collection. This year’s theme, “In America: An Anthology of Fashion,” brought together a dazzling array of celebrities, showcasing their unique styles and interpretations of American fashion.
Among the standout attendees were tennis legend Serena Williams, NFL star Saquon Barkley, and gymnastics icon Simone Biles. Each athlete made a striking fashion statement, blending athletic prowess with high fashion. Williams dazzled in a stunning gown that highlighted her athletic physique, while Barkley turned heads with a bold ensemble that reflected his vibrant personality. Biles, known for her grace and strength, opted for an elegant look that combined sophistication with a touch of whimsy.
The Met Gala continues to be a platform where sports and fashion intersect, celebrating the creativity and influence of athletes in the cultural landscape. As the night unfolded, it was clear that these stars not only excel in their respective sports but also make a significant impact in the world of fashion.
